Real-Time Data Analysis for Effective Managed Pressure Control

Effective optimized pressure during drilling operations is paramount to ensuring wellbore safety and maximizing production. Real-time data analysis provides invaluable insights into the dynamic conditions within the wellbore, enabling operators to make informed decisions and implement proactive strategies for pressure control. By leveraging advanced analytical techniques on data from various sources, such as wellhead pressure gauges, flow meters, and seismic sensors, engineers can monitor potential pressure anomalies in real time. This allows for timely adjustments to drilling parameters, such as mud weight and circulation rates, minimizing the risk of well control issues like kick events and lost circulation. Furthermore, real-time data analysis facilitates precise modeling of the wellbore environment, enabling engineers to predict future pressure trends and optimize drilling strategies. Ultimately, the integration of real-time data analysis into managed pressure drilling workflows enhances operational efficiency, reduces risks, and improves overall drilling outcomes.

Advanced Mud Weight Management in Challenging Formations

Effective mud weight management ensures drilling operations within complex geologic formations. Precisely monitoring and adjusting mud weight is crucial to mitigate the risks associated with wellbore instability, lost circulation, and formation damage. Advanced technologies such as monitoring systems provide real-time data on mud properties, enabling engineers to make tactical decisions regarding mud weight adjustments. In challenging formations read more characterized by fractured rocks, numerical models can be effectively employed to predict and manage mud weight fluctuations throughout the drilling process. Furthermore, careful consideration must be given to factors such as formation pressure, fluid properties, and wellbore geometry to ensure optimal mud weight control.
